Utah Storm Date Index

Every storm NOAA has recorded in Utah since January 1996 β€” wind, hail, snow and flooding β€” searchable by county, type and year. 11,426 events. Each one links back to its original NOAA record.

Most people land here trying to find the date a storm hit their house. Filter to your county, then match the date to when you first noticed damage.

About this data

Every entry comes from the NOAA / NCEI Storm Events Database, the federal record of severe weather in the United States. We reproduce it here filtered to Utah and made searchable β€” we do not edit, add to, or interpret the records. Where NOAA lists a wind speed in knots we show it in miles per hour; everything else is verbatim.

Locations are NOAA's own county and National Weather Service forecast-zone names, which is why you will see both Salt Lake and Wasatch Mountains South of I-80. A storm not listed here was not necessarily absent β€” it means NOAA has no recorded report for it, which is common for isolated hail.
